you're tossing about a third of the bird if you don't recover the legs. I pluck mine so you can part out the bird. Breast nothing better than chicken fingers, legs braised till they are tender, neck, back wings go into the stock pot. Also keep the heart, liver, and gizzard for the ultimate Risotto dish. You can do what you want for me I prefer to recover as much as possible.
